Tenpin Bowling scoring as defined by IBF.
The goal is to shove as much OOP as reasonable into the task, but without becoming the FizzBuzz Enterprise Edition.
-
Add more languages (C++, Kotlin, Python, Scala, Rust, PHP, whatever).
-
Add IBF World Bowling scoring scoring
-
Add Five-pin scoring
cd ts
npm test